: After installing, you must aim your headlights. An improperly aimed headlight is a safety hazard and may fail inspections. These are ads
: Ensure any assembly you buy is DOT-approved. Non-compliant lights can be illegal, produce dangerous glare for other drivers, and fail state inspections.
🌟 : If your headlights are just slightly cloudy, a $20 restoration kit might save you hundreds of dollars compared to buying a full assembly.
